Electronic Arts revealed the next title in the Skate franchise: Skate 3. The game is set to ship in May 2010, and aims to "take all of the camaraderie and competitive excitement of real-life skateboarding and brings it to the hands of gamers." Players will be able to team up in a co-op sense to build a skate crew, then take part in team-based challenges, compete against rival crews and "leave their mark on the all-new skater’s paradise, Port Carverton."

“The social and community aspects of the Skate franchise are something we’ve always embraced, but we’ve never done anything to the scale you’re going to see in Skate 3,” said Senior Producer, Jason DeLong in a press release. “We’re giving gamers a very unique experience by providing them with the tools they need to build their ultimate team or to create a team comprised entirely of their online friends. From there, it’s all about proving yourself – teaming up, and throwing down.”

Skate 3 will also offer beefed up opportunities for user created content, allowing players to make their own graphics, videos, and skate parks. The game is in development at EA's Black Box studio, and will be released on the PS3, 360 in May, 2010.
